    在2010年的夏天,東歐發生了俄羅斯熱浪,造成一萬多人死亡以及嚴重的經濟損失,屬於相當極端的熱浪。熱浪起因於在東歐影響整個夏季之阻塞高壓,噴流位置的改變也使的非洲的暖空氣容易進入東歐,創下高溫紀錄。此高壓在長期的百分位數上非常突出,因大氣提供良好的條件使阻塞生成及維持,分析後發現2010年瞬變渦流活動情形明顯,不僅阻塞上游渦流活躍,阻塞下游的活動情形更是突出,也顯示阻塞影響的範圍涵蓋整個歐亞大陸,瞬變渦流的活躍反映在能量轉換上,在阻塞上游能量由瞬變渦流轉換至平均流的情形顯著,E向量分析上也顯示這些能量輻合到阻塞區累積,使得阻塞有足夠的能量長期維持。而在駐波能量通量上則發現由北美及大西洋向東頻散的波列,並且在垂直上面發現顯著的由低層向高層頻散之通量,在阻塞發生處輻散,分成兩支向下游東南及東北方頻散,顯示能量可能來源除了北美及大西洋方向外,也有來自低層地表或海洋的作用。 這樣極端的阻塞現象,雖然有良好的大氣條件,但必有其他因素影響才可能發生,本研究目的為了解此極端現象之相關的因素,企圖找出維持阻塞長期籠罩東歐之影響因素,故由海溫著手,探究是否高海溫維持了此阻塞高壓,並利用ECHAM5模式做檢驗。 2010年的海溫有幾處相當的高,尤其是鄰近歐洲的熱帶、高緯度大西洋以及印度洋,皆超過95百分位數,以此海溫距平作為邊界驅動大氣環流模式,三實驗皆可以在東歐地區產生正的壓力距平,但程度遠小於實際情形,瞬變渦流與平均場的交互作用情形微弱,在大西洋兩實驗中,能量進入波導引發類似的波列,印度洋的實驗可能經由羅士培波源的引發,引發高壓及影響波列傳送。 本研究以大氣環流模式探究海溫對於東歐阻塞高壓的貢獻,結果顯示不論是大西洋海溫或者印度洋海溫,皆對東歐阻塞高壓有加強的貢獻,且印度洋的影響較大西洋來的強烈,但無法在模式中得到如實際般的極端情形。長期統計分析顯示東歐阻塞與熱帶大西洋和高緯大西洋海溫呈現顯著正相關,表示海溫是造成東歐擾動的重要因素,但2010年個案的極端強度則不是極端海溫異常可以單獨解釋。A series of severe heat waves, wildfires and droughts occurred in Eastern Europe in the 2010 summer. This dramatic event is also known as the 2010 Russian heat wave. Over 15,000 people lost their life in this event, and the economic loss was dramatic. A long-lasting blocking high that affected this region between June 20th and August 16th. The percentile analysis showed the 500hPa pressure in the region was the highest among the past 53 summers. Meanwhile, the sea surface temperature (SST) in parts of the North Atlantic was also found to be among the highest in the past 130 years. The possible effect of the anomalously high Atlantic SST anomaly (SSTA) on the Eastern European blocking high was explored in this study using the ECHAM5 AGCM. Different initial conditions and resolutions were first tested in the simulations forced by the observed global SSTA. The observed high SSTA in the tropical and high-latitude Atlantic were prescribed as forcing to explore their relative influence. The results were sensitive to both the spatial resolution and initial condition. The T106 simulations with proper initial conditions were able to produce reasonable results, while all T63 simulations with or without proper initial condition failed to simulation the event. Both tropical and high-latitude SSTA experiments reasonably simulated the high-pressure anomaly in the Eastern Europe, however, the high-latitude SSTA experiment performed slightly better than the tropical SSTA one. The wave activity flux calculated from the model output showed that both SSTA experiments carried energy flux into waveguide. Thus, the pattern that simulated performed analogously. India Ocean SSTA were also anomalous high in 2010 summer. The effect of the high SSTA was tested by same condition. The India ocean SSTA experiment may induce Rossby wave source near Mediterranean that cause a resembling wave pattern near East Europe. The result showed India ocean SSTA had more effect then the Atlantic SSTA. The preliminary results suggest that the anomalously high SSTA in the Atlantic and India ocean could be partially responsible for the European blocking in the 2010 summer. However, the simulated amplitudes are smaller the observed. Such an experiment approach cannot explain the record-breaking amplitude and duration of this unusual event

    Going Beyond Counting First Authors in Author Co-citation Analysis

    Get PDF
    The present study examines one of the fundamental aspects of author co-citation analysis (ACA) - the way co-citation counts are defined. Co-citation counting provides the data on which all subsequent statistical analyses and mappings are based, and we compare ACA results based on two different types of co-citation counting - the traditional type that only counts the first one among a cited work's authors on the one hand and a non-traditional type that takes into account the first 5 authors of a cited work on the other hand. Results indicate that the picture produced through this non-traditional author co-citation counting contains more coherent author groups and is therefore considerably clearer. However, this picture represents fewer specialties in the research field being studied than that produced through the traditional first-author co-citation counting when the same number of top-ranked authors is selected and analyzed. Reasons for these effects are discussed

    Variations on the Author

    Get PDF
    “Variations on the Author” discusses two of Eduardo Coutinho’s recent films (Um Dia na Vida, from 2010, and Últimas Conversas, posthumously released in 2015) and their contribution to the general question of documentary authorship. The director’s filmography is characterized by a consistent yet self-effacing form of authorial self-inscription: Coutinho often features as an interviewer that rather than express opinions propels discourses; an interviewer that is good at listening. This mode of self-inscription characterizes him as an author who is not expressive but who is nonetheless markedly present on the screen. In Um Dia na Vida, however, Coutinho is completely absent form the image, while Últimas Conversas, on the contrary, includes a confessional prologue that moves the director from the margins to the center of his films. This article examines the ways in which these works stand out in the filmography of a director who offers new insights into the notion of cinematic authorship

    Dispelling the Myths Behind First-author Citation Counts

    Get PDF
    We conducted a full-scale evaluative citation analysis study of scholars in the XML research field to explore just how different from each other author rankings resulting from different citation counting methods actually are, and to demonstrate the capability of emerging data and tools on the Web in supporting more realistic citation counting methods. Our results contest some common arguments for the continued use of first-author citation counts in the evaluation of scholars, such as high correlations between author rankings by first-author citation counts and other citation counting methods, and high costs of using more realistic citation counting methods that are not well-supported by the ISI databases. It is argued that increasingly available digital full text research papers make it possible for citation analysis studies to go beyond what the ISI databases have directly supported and to employ more sophisticated methods
